Coming from Chernin Entertainment, Ford v Ferrari is an action-biography movie starring Matt Damon, Christian Bale, and Jon Bernthal. Directed by James Mangold, the movie became a box-office success as it gathered $117,624,357 in USA and Canada, whereas it got $225,508,210 worldwide from a budget of $97,600,000.
As Enzo Ferrari's Rosso-Corsa racing cars dominated the 1960s, Henry Ford's automobile firm hired American car designer Carroll Shelby to compete equally with the Italians. The British racer and technician Ken Miles, a friend of Shelby's, assists him in completing this plan in ninety days.
To fight against Enzo Ferrari's Rosso-Corsas, the two cobbled together the potent UK-built Ford GT40 Mk I prototype. Does the vehicle possess the ability to end Ferrari's winning streak at the 24 Hours of Le Mans in France?

Cast Information Of Ford v Ferrari
- Matt Damon as Carroll Shelby
- Christian Bale as Ken Miles
- Jon Bernthal as Lee Iacocca
- Caitríona Balfe as Mollie Miles
- Josh Lucas as Leo Beebe
- Noah Jupe as Peter Miles
- Tracy Letts as Henry Ford II
- Remo Girone as Enzo Ferrari
- Ray McKinnon as Phil Remington
- JJ Feild as Roy Lunn
- Jack McMullen as Charlie Agapiou
- Corrado Invernizzi as Franco Gozzi
- Joe Williamson as Don Frey
- Ian Harding as Ford Executive - Ian
- Christopher Darga as John Holman
- Shawn Law as Al 'Gus' Scussel
- Emil Beheshti as Aeronutronics Chief Engineer
- Darrin Prescott as Bob Bondurant
